About CoMarket
CoMarket's Mission is to change the way companies work with marketing agencies by holding marketers accountable to delivering revenue, and paying them based on revenue generated. We manage any and ALL aspects of digital marketing necessary to get results - leveraging a mix of digital channels to increase conversions, qualified leads & revenue generated through the web. What Is the Cost of Living Near Cincinnati?

Understanding the cost of living near Cincinnati is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at CoMarket.
Cincinnati's Cost of Living Index is approximately 85.3 (14.7% less expensive than US average; 6.1% less than OH average). SW OH city, affordable housing. Metro bus, Connector streetcar (free). When planning your budget based on a salary from CoMarket,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$950 - $1,400+ A significant portion of CoMarket sal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$70 (Metro monthly pass, Connector free)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$380 - $560 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$670+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,250 - $3,510+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
